Next, you need to install the “Apple Mobile Device USB Driver” using the following … bytes utf-8 pythonWeb24 sep. 2015 · Method 1: Run Hardware and Device Troubleshooter. Press Windows Key + R, type Control Panel. Type Troubleshooting in the search bar, click on Troubleshooting. Click on Hardware and Sound, click on Hardware and Devices. Follow the steps from the wizard to run the Troubleshooter.
